随机干扰与随机参数激励联合作用下的Hopf分叉

THE HOPF BIFURCATION OF THE VAN DER POL-DUFFING OSCILLATOR IN THE PRESENCE OF BOTH PARAMETRIC AND THE EXTERNAL INFLUENCE

  • 摘要: 本文研究van der Pol-Duffing型的非线性振子在随机干扰和随机参数联合作用下的Hopf分叉现象。本文所得结果证实了当系统处在于Hopf分叉点附近时,对系统的参数的变化具有敏感性。在研究过程中,我们利用Markov扩散过程逼近系统的随机响应,得到了沿稳定矩的概率1稳定和矩稳定的条件。对于非线性振子,我们得到了振幅过程的稳态概论密度函数。研究发现,确定性系统的Hopf分叉点在随机参数作用下具有漂移现象,这种漂移是由系统的性质所决定的,当分叉点为超临界的,分叉点向前漂移;而当分叉点为亚临界时,这种漂移是向后的。当系统处在外部随机干扰作用下时,系统出现非零响应。另外我们发现,稳态矩的分叉与其阶数无关。

     

    Abstract: In this paper, we study the Hopf bifurcations of the van der Pol-Duffing type nonlinear oscillator under the stochastic external influence and the internal parametric excitation. It is shown that the Hopf bifurcation point exhibited in the deterministic system is sensitive to the stochastic external influence and the parametric excitation.
